Soda Stereo – This famous Argentine rock band, formed by Gustavo Cerati (guitar, voice), Zeta Bosio (bass) and Charly Alberti (drums) in Buenos Aires in 1982, numbers among the most important Latin American bands of all time, having made an incalculable contribution to the evolution of rock in Spanish with a discography spanning new wave, ska, pop, shoegaze, progressive rock and electronic music. Tito Puente – Born in 1920s New York to Puerto Rican parents, this giant of Latin jazz and salsa has been called the “King of the Timbales” for his extraordinary talent as a percussionist. In the 1960s, following her studies at the Escuela de Bellas Artes, Universidad de Chile, Donoso became involved with a group of mural painters supporting Salvador Allende from the Socialist Party, who became president in 1970.
